Output 34db7fcd50636bd118031601682b865f60644a793f1493d41d82abc31cd18a15:26

value
80630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940ce55e61dbf16c775c5ff6e1692ed522700a26 OP_EQUAL
address
MMPygrBvgUrkvxCsAr56RHrzeAhWmimxhk
transaction
34db7fcd50636bd118031601682b865f60644a793f1493d41d82abc31cd18a15
spent
true